CM clears setting up of Rs 1,000 cr stress fund

- SANJAY JOG /

In a bid to put the implementa­tion of slum rehabilita­tion projects and Dharavi redevelopm­ent project on fast-track, CM Uddhav Thackeray held a meeting on Friday. Thackeray has approved the Housing Minister Dr Jitendra Awhad’s proposal to create a stress fund of Rs 1,000 crore for the speedy implementa­tion of about 350 slum rehabilita­tion projects stuck up for a long period because of land disputes, procedural roadblocks and financial crunch.

As far as the Dharavi redevelopm­ent project is concerned, Dr Awhad has urged Thackeray to urge the Centre to immediatel­y release 72 acres of land. The BJP-led government at Centre had already paid Rs 800 crore to the Ministry of Railways but the land has not been transferre­d yet to the state government.

Dr Awhad told Free Press Journal, "CM has given clearance to set up stress fund with a size of Rs 1,000 crore to provide finance to developers so that the stuck slum rehabilita­tion projects can be completed without further delays.’’ He informed that CM has agreed to speak to the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Minister of Railways for an early transfer of 72 acres of land to the state government so that the Dharavi redevelopm­ent project can be taken up at the earliest.’’ He informed that after the transfer of land the government will decide the future course of action.

The Housing Department Officer said the Shivshahi Punarvasan Prakalp Ltd (SSPL), which is a nodal agency to manage the proposed stress fund, has a corpus of Rs 500 crore while additional Rs 500 crore will be given to it by the Slum Rehabilita­tion Authority.
